Do You Need a Visa for Bali? What You Should Know

In general, everyone needs a visa to enter Bali. However, there are several countries within VEA (Visa Exemption Arrangement) list that don’t require any visa to enter Bali. If you come from those countries, then you don’t need any visa or whatsoever. But aside those countries, you are required to have a visa.

It’s not difficult at all to have a visa, really. Visa on Arrival (or VoA) is applicable in Bali. It means that you can get the visa once you arrive in Bali. Once you arrive, you can register for a visa. But if you want to avoid the long line, you can have the e-VoA. It means that you can apply online and get the visa before landing in Bali.

Countries within this VEA list are:

  • Vietnam
  • Singapore
  • Brunei Darussalam
  • Thailand
  • Cambodia
  • Philippines
  • Malaysia
  • Laos
  • Myanmar

This one should be valid for 30 days only and it’s only valid for tourism purposes. This visa can’t be extended.

About VoA

In general, VoA is applicable to many countries. As long as you have a valid passport, you can get the VoA. This visa will be applicable for 30 days, and you can extend it once, so you can get a total of 60 days. Be advised, though, that the extension process can take quite long at Bali’s Immigration Office.

If you want to have a quick and effective processing, you need to apply for the online VoA. Not only you can streamline the process easier, but you can also avoid the long line at the airport.

If you are looking for an alternative to the VoA, you can try the Single Entry Visa that gives you 60 valid days. This one can be renewed twice, which gives you a total of 180 days of stay in Bali. If you want to apply again, you can do it while still in Bali.

VoA Cost

It takes less than six hundred rupiah to make the visa, which is less than $35, for a person. It also includes children. You can pay it by a credit card, commonly Visa or MasterCard. The staff at the airport also takes cash. But again, you should be aware of the long queue. Anticipate it.
